WebNov 6, 2024 · Retirement From Soviet Service. The Yak-38 had meant to be something of a transitional aircraft before the more capable Yak-141 appeared on the scene. As we know though, that project was ultimately canceled. The soon-to-be Russian Navy lost interest in VTOL aircraft in the early 1990s, and by 1991 the Yak-38s were withdrawn from service.

WebThe EWR VJ 101 was an experimental German jet fighter VTOL tiltjet aircraft. VJ stood for "Vertikal Jäger", (German for "Vertical Fighter").
